The salary statistics and trend of electrical and electronics engineers in the industry of industrial machinery manufacturing are shown in the following tables and chart. In Table 3 we compare electrical and electronics engineer salaries in different industries within the manufacturing sector.
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$57,020 |
25th Percentile Wage | $69,800 |
50th Percentile Wage | $86,690 |
75th Percentile Wage | $110,470 |
90th Percentile Wage | $139,290 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salaries for electrical and electronics engineers in the industry of industrial machinery manufacturing.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) electrical and electronics engineers is $139,290.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$86,690.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ent electrical and electronics engineers is $57,020.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of electrical and electronics engineers in the industry of Industrial Machinery Manufacturing from 2012 to 2016.
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 4-Year Growth |
---|---|---|---|
2016 | $86,690 | 1.00% | -2.04% |
2015 | $85,820 | -1.42% | - |
2014 | $87,040 | -0.90% | - |
2013 | $87,820 | -0.73% | - |
2012 | $88,460 | - | - |
